No pull down screens, the system is automatic and shows the 3 or so movies that are scheduled for that flt (trans-pac) in coach. B/C has video and music and games on demand. It also shows the demo and any customs information necessary for country of destination. You can rig it to go manual to show an additonal movie if need be.
